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
59418 6428577 642355269 465684183 67908661
69 1878051
69 1878051
85058015 06681 802 490 8194
All about undefined
Interested in learning more?
69 1878051
85058015 06681 802 490 8194
See more
635139265 9429877 17555085657
5533138319 0325013751 9301035
See more
57998265675 548993580 41
8017336 30987895319 285826
See more